Serving Indo-Thai fusion in Ampang, Tamarind Springs is a long-standing fine-dining oasis tucked into the green hills of Ampang, Kuala Lumpur. Renowned for combining tropical ambiance with sophisticated Southeast Asian flavours, the restaurant creates an immersive riverside experience and often cited as best romantic dinner in Kuala Lumpur. The Tamarind Springs menu curates standout plates like tamarind-glazed ribs, crispy baby squid with lemongrass, river prawns in chili garlic, wild boar rendang, and fragrant Thai curries served in elegant vessels. Salads, like the classic green papaya salad, bring freshness, while house-made kuih-inspired desserts offer a refined Malaysian finish. Regional sourcing, seasonal ingredients, and meticulous plating set each dish apart. Set in a lush garden with ambient lanterns, water features, and rainforest foliage, Tamarind Springs KL dining feels like stepping into another world. Group bookings, romantic evenings, or celebratory dinners are all common, and the restaurant accommodates private functions and tasting menus for special occasions. Led by Executive Chef Chris Kang, the culinary team focuses on sourcing fresh produce, employing Indo-Thai techniques, and maintaining high standards recognized by guidebooks and local awards.
